Key Signs Your Outfit Isn’t Serving You

Fashion should work with you, not against you. Here are the key signs your dress might be dimming your confidence without you even realising it:

The fit feels “off”:

When seams pull, shoulders slip, or the waistline sits in the wrong place, your posture compensates. This can make you perform micro-movements that erode confidence, like slouching or tugging.

The colour doesn’t match your energy:

A shade too muted can make you feel invisible, but a shade too bold can make you feel unlike yourself. Colour should lift you, not drown you. If you feel “costumed,” it’s a mismatch.

The style doesn’t support your identity:

Sometimes the dress is beautiful - just not you. If you’re second-guessing your reflection, it’s a sign your style is evolving… and your wardrobe needs to catch up.

You feel overexposed or underdefined:

Confidence dressing tips often emphasise “flattering,” but true flattery is about feeling supported. If the dress overwhelms your frame or reveals more than you’re comfortable with, your presence shrinks.

The Psychology of Confidence Dressing

Clothing shapes behaviour – it's a well-documented facet of outfit confidence psychology. When a dress reinforces your posture, defines your waist, or elongates your line, like our corset dresses for women, you move with intention. When it restricts or distracts, your energy retreats.

Silhouette influences self-awareness, and self-awareness influences presence. This is the often-overlooked link between fashion and confidence: the right structure gives you permission to take up space.

Choosing the Right Dress for Your Body: How to Find Your Power Silhouette

Your “power silhouette” is the shape that not only strengthens your posture and sharpens your outline, but also reflects your personal style. Here’s where to start:

Structured corsetry:

A steel-boned corset dress supports the torso, improves posture, and instantly builds presence. They’re perfect for women looking for flattering dress styles that uplift both body and mindset.

Contoured bodycon fits:

Look for dresses that skim the body, not squeeze it. When choosing the right dress for your body, it’s important to look for fluidity without losing structure.

Bias-cut drapes:

For those who favour movement, bias cuts create an elegant, effortless silhouette. They enhance curves subtly to offer confidence without rigidity.
